In addition to profiling 400 internationally recognized breeds, this well-illustrated compendium explores the science and culture of the canine world, while giving practical advice on healthcare, behavioural problems and preparing your home for a new pet. It also includes diagrams of anatomical features, notes on the evolution of the domestic animal worldwide, and the ways dogs have featured in art, mythology, sport and service.

A celebration of the canine world, combining history with practical information on dog breeds, health, care, and trainingExplore the history and variety of our most faithful companions in this visual guide to over 400 different dog breeds.From Afghan Hounds to Yorkshire Terriers, from gun dogs to designer breeds - and from Beethoven to Toto - for centuries, dogs have been adored for their unswerving loyalty, and this new edition of The Dog Encyclopedia provides the perfect celebration of the special relationship that binds humans with our four-legged friends.Starting with their history, evolution, and anatomy, this lavishly illustrated book puts on a show of dogs in art and advertising, sport and service, and religion and culture, as famous dogs in fiction line up alongside heroic helpers. The catalogue introduces more than 400 dog breeds arranged in traditional categories, from primitive and working dogs to companion dogs and scent hounds. Each and every entry includes glorious photographs and fact-packed profiles detailing the individual character, compatible owner traits, and breed-specific advice. The third part of the book offers expert information on everything from exercising and feeding your dog to grooming and puppy training, along with a section on care to help you identify and deal with any canine health problems.Combining fabulous photographs with information on the latest breeds, historical facts, and advice on every-day care, The Dog Encyclopedia is an indispensable owner's guide and a useful reference for professionals.
